Elastinen's Biography

Elastinen, born Kimmo Ilpo Juhani Laiho on April 18, 1981, is one of Finland’s most influential rappers, producers, and songwriters. Known by his stage name Elastinen, he rose to fame as a co-founder of the pioneering Finnish hip hop group Fintelligens, which broke new ground for Finnish rap music in the late 1990s and early 2000s. With a charismatic stage presence and a positive, energetic lyrical style, Elastinen quickly became a household name in Finland. His solo projects have included numerous chart-topping albums and collaborations with major artists, further cementing his place in the Nordic music scene. In addition to his musical achievements, Elastinen is a successful entrepreneur, co-owning Rähinä Records and RCF Studios, making him a key figure in nurturing new talent within the Finnish music industry. He has been recognized with several prestigious awards, including multiple Emma Awards, and is known for his clean public image and motivational personal brand. Outside of music, Elastinen enjoys fitness, boxing, and mentoring young artists. His well-known quote, “Mä teen mitä mä haluun,” embodies his independent spirit and has inspired many fans.
